The specific vineyard site sits along Chalk Hill Road, where Alexander Valley, Chalk Hill, and Knights Valley converge. There are only a handful of properties on this stretch. The soils are red volcanic - well-drained, mineral-rich, and nutrient-poor - which is exactly what you want. Vines struggle here. They send roots deep into fractured volcanic bedrock looking for water, and in return they produce small, intensely concentrated fruit with natural acidity and structure that you find in some of the most expensive wines on planet earth.

This particular site was planted by the same viticulturist who shaped the vineyards for Opus One and Robert Mondavi's legendary To-Kalon holdings in Oakville. You read that correctly…the person who designed the most iconic vineyard in the history of American wine planted this one too.

The estate directly adjacent to this vineyard produces three Bordeaux-style blends that routinely score 98-100 points from Robert Parker, retail north of $400 per bottle, and are only available through mailing list allocation. 

These guys hand-harvest. They obsessively sort. The wine is unfined, unfiltered, and un-acidified - which is winemaker speak for "we didn't cut any corners."

Throughout the expansive Roussillon-Languedoc are some of the more adventurous French grapes with which you might not be familiar – Marselan is at the top of the heap. It’s a crossing of Cabernet Sauvignon and Grenache and in the last quarter century is being looked to as one of the grapes that might save France from climate change. Will it? Who knows. But it certainly is interesting stuff: a bit lighter than Cabernet Sauvignon but with some of its strengths and backbone. Bordeaux has just recently chosen it as a newly approved grape there; they see its character and future importance as well.

Winemaker Notes:

La Hermandad de la Uva - Grenache "Misty" 

A selection from two barrels of Garnatxa. One is a blend from two villages in the southern part of the DOQ Priorat: Molar, which sits low in the valley at just 330 feet elevation where the vines bake in the sun, and Bellmunt, slightly higher but equally warm. The other barrel comes from Poboleda in the cooler northern reaches of the region, near the Siurana river, where altitude brings freshness and Mediterranean nights turn continental.
Both barrels were aged in 500-liter French oak on dark llicorella slate - the volcanic soil that forces roots to dig deep, sometimes 20 meters, searching for water through the cracked rock. Yields here are brutal. Some vines produce less than one kilo of fruit per plant.
One of these barrels was named Ella Fitzgerald - because the Garnatxa is complex, deep, and delicate at the same time, just like the music of that artist. Misty is the name of one of her most famous songs.

 

 
La Hermandad de la Uva - Syrah "At His Heels a Cold Stone" 

This Syrah comes from Poboleda, one of the cooler, higher-altitude villages in the DOQ Priorat, tucked into the northern part of the region where the Montsant mountains provide shelter and the river brings life. The vineyards here climb steep costers - terraced hillsides too narrow and vertiginous for machines. Everything is done by hand.
A selection from a single 225-liter French barrel. Silvia writes: "I always like this Syrah because it shows very rich and fresh, taking all the character of the stone (llicorella) and the autochthonous herbs of our mountains - rosemary, thyme, lavender - but also really serious and elegant."
The barrel was named Maggie O'Farrell, after the Scottish writer who wrote Hamnet - an adaptation of Shakespeare's Hamlet. "At his heels a cold stone" is a line from the original play. The wine is serious and close to being dramatically good - like the book.


La Hermandad de la Uva - Cabernet Franc "Every Now and Then..." 

100% Cabernet Franc from the same vineyard as the Syrah, in Poboleda - planted close to the Siurana river where the llicorella slate mixes with smooth river stones carried down from the Montsant over millennia. The combination brings minerality and freshness that you rarely find in Cabernet Franc from warmer climates.
Silvia writes: "The Cab Franc in Priorat has surprised me - I had never tasted one from here before I made it myself. It shows the grape variety easily but still with this touch of our region: the stone and the rosemary. It is so clean and long. Instead of showing the green touch that some Cab Francs usually have, here we are on the ripe side - black pepper and hints of violet."
The barrel was named Bonnie Tyler because of her song "Total Eclipse of the Heart" - which has a kind of wonderful crescendo, same as the wine. On the label: "Every now and then..."

How are they making sparkling wine with essentially the same juice as Bleu Blanc Thau?

When you ferment grape juice into wine, you get carbon dioxide. With most wines, you let the CO2 drift up into the air. With sparkling wine, you just keep the container of fermenting grapes sealed and you bottle the wine with the bubbles in it as well. It can be more complicated, of course, but that’s roughly how it goes down.

In the 7th century, King Dagobert I gifted his fields and vines to the monks of the Royal Abbey of Saint-Denis. That land became Reuilly - one of the oldest wine regions in France. Reuilly wines were served at the court of Catherine de' Medici, praised as "the best in the Berry country." And in 1937, Reuilly became one of the first appellations in France to receive AOC status.

But here's the thing: Reuilly is one of the only places in the Loire Valley where Pinot Gris has been traditionally grown for centuries. It's a rarity. While Sauvignon Blanc covers most of the appellation's 500 acres, just a sliver is planted to Pinot Gris - and the results are unlike anything you've tasted from Alsace or anywhere else.

Because the de la Farge vineyard sits on Kimmeridgian clay - the same ancient limestone that runs beneath Chablis and Sancerre - there is a nerve and minerality to this wine that makes it racy and refreshing. It's not the rich, sometimes slightly sweet Pinot Gris you know from Alsace. This is dry, crisp, and electric.

Dominique Haverlan Château Grand Bourdieu Prestige Blanc

Dominique Haverlan is the son of a winemaker. He grew up in the Graves - Bordeaux's oldest wine region, where Romans planted vines almost 2,000 years ago. After years working alongside his father and studying oenology at the prestigious La Tour Blanche school, he set out on his own more than 30 years ago.

In 1988 he bought the ruined Vieux Château Gaubert - literally clearing the overgrown property with a chainsaw - and rebuilt it from nothing. Today he farms over 150 hectares across some of the finest terroirs in the Graves and Pessac-Léognan, including Château de La Brède, the historic estate of the philosopher Montesquieu.

The man is a builder - and his wines reflect it.

Château Grand Bourdieu sits on 16 hectares of superb gravelly soils - the signature terroir that gives Graves its name (from "grava," old French for gravel). These are the same soils that made the great white Bordeaux famous: stones deposited by the Garonne River over thousands of years, retaining heat by day and draining perfectly.

The Prestige Blanc is a blend of Sauvignon Blanc and Sémillon, partially fermented in barrel and aged on the lees for 6 months with regular stirring. The result is a white wine with the freshness and citrus lift of Sauvignon, the richness and texture of Sémillon, and the kind of complexity you'd expect from wines at 3-4x the price.

The wine itself is a Pinot Grigio delle Venezie DOC - which is the official designation for Pinot Grigio from northeastern Italy's Triveneto region (Veneto, Friuli-Venezia Giulia, and Trentino). This is where 85% of Italian Pinot Grigio comes from - and 43% of the world's production. The DOC was established in 2017 specifically to protect and elevate the quality of Pinot Grigio from this region. When you see that "delle Venezie DOC" on the label, it means the wine has been certified and traced from grape to bottle.

The Triveneto is shaped like a natural amphitheater, with the Alps protecting the vineyards from cold northern winds. The climate is cool enough for Pinot Grigio to develop bright acidity and delicate aromatics, but warm enough for the fruit to ripen fully. It's textbook Pinot Grigio country.
